Gazprom Neft plans to start industrial operation of Messoyakha group of deposits in Q4 2016

​Gazprom Neft plans to put the Messoyakha group of deposits into industrial operation in Q4 2016, the head of the department of economy and investment of the extraction and exploration block of Gazprom Neft, A. Mikheev, said.

The Messoyakha group of deposits comprises the East-Messoyakha and West-Messoyakha subsoil sites.

The licenses for both blocks belong to Messoyakhaneftegas, a parity JV of Gazprom Neft and Rosneft. Gazprom Neft is the operator.

The deposits were discovered in the 1980s and are the most northernmost oil deposits of Russia located on the shore.

The Messoyakha group of deposits is located at the Gydan peninsula in the Taz district of the Yamal Nenets Autonomous Area, 340 km to the north of Novy Urengoi, in the arctic climatic zone.
